Artificial Organ Market Size and Forecast:
The global artificial organ market is set to witness robust growth at a CAGR of 7.35% during the forecast period to be worth US$6.687 billion in 2030 from US$4.691 billion in 2025.
Artificial Organ Market Trends:
Several trends are driving the global artificial organs market growth, including 3D printers, nanotechnology, and advanced AI. These technologies make organs with patient-specific structures with a high level of complexity and biocompatibility. Nanomaterials are constantly integrated to improve the performance and durability of the product. AI is applied in organ design, and its functionality is integrated with patient needs for better treatment application and a higher success rate. The lack of organ donors is encouraging patients waiting for a transplant to use artificial organs, increasing its popularity in the future.
Artificial Organ Market Growth Drivers:
- Increasing prevalence of chronic diseases: The market for artificial organs worldwide is rising because the population requires more treatment solutions due to the rising incidence of chronic illnesses. These devices present a possible approach to patients with organ dysfunction, serving as temporary support to organ transplantation or lifelong replacement. Heart disease, cancer, stroke, chronic lower respiratory diseases, and diabetes are the leading causes of death in America, with statistics showing 702,880 deaths, 608,371, 165,393 deaths, 147,382 deaths, and 101,209 deaths, respectively, in 2023.
- Rising Aging Population: The current aging global population boosts the development of the artificial organ market caused by diseases such as cardiovascular, kidney, respiratory, and neurodegenerative diseases and declined organ functions during the aging process, resulting in organ failure arising from the natural aging process.
The number of US Americans aged 50 and older will increase by 61.11% from 137.25 million in 2020 to 221.13 million by 2050, and chronic illness will increase by 99.5%, from 71.522 million in 2020 to 142.66 million in 2050.
Artificial Organ Market Segmentation Analysis by Product Type:
- Artificial Heart: An upsurge in heart failures, particularly due to lifestyle-induced changes and an aging population, has increased the demand for artificial hearts. This is coming with the rise in technological advances and less invasive surgical techniques that are giving rise to the adoption of smaller, more durable, and enhanced artificial heart implants.
- Artificial Kidney: With the lack of organ donors and chronic kidney diseases like diabetes and hypertension, artificial kidney implants are becoming increasingly in demand.
- Artificial Lungs: The product type has been driven majorly due to increasing respiratory diseases like COPD and lung cancer. Advancements in extracorporeal membrane oxygenation (ECMO) technology work to improve patient outcomes and expand use across critical care settings.
Artificial Organ Market Segmentation Analysis by Organ Type:
- Permanent Artificial Organs: Permanent artificial organs are designed to cover organ failures permanently, hence an enduring solution for the escalating demand in end-stage organ failure patients.
- Temporary Artificial Organs: These organ types will witness a rise with the advancements in mobility and ease of use. Compact and easy-to-use temporary artificial organs are slowly gaining traction in intensive care settings.

Artificial Organ Market Latest Developments:
- In December 2024, BiVACOR reported the insertion of its BiVACOR Total Artificial Heart (TAH) into five patients in the presence of an FDA Early Feasibility Study. The results are proven to be safe and effective in bridging the gap till a standard donor heart transplant. This appears to promote expanding its EFS to twenty patients.
- In December 2024, United Therapeutics inaugurated the transplantation of the world's first Ukidney in the company of a living transplant after successfully conducting UHeart™ and UThymoKidney™ within three living recipients.
